Last year, we celebrated the arrival of two new art installations at 400 Fairview’s Fairview Market Hall, created by Seattle local artists, Leo Shallat and Josh R. McDonald, on display through 2026.

Leo’s piece, titled “New Horizon,” is a vinyl adhesive with hand-applied variegated gold leaf detailing. Leo’s work can be described as abstract waves, with flowing brush patterns created using calligraphy tools, the medium he was originally trained in. Leo was tasked with creating a waveform for both the inside and outside of the south vestibule wall. He wanted motion and movement to carry through the two spaces and create a continuing pattern. While creating the installation, he was inspired by the Lake Union waterfront during sunrise. He was able to capture the essence of sunlight catching water, while bringing a sense of fluid movement to the vestibule wall.

Josh’s piece, titled “Harbingers,” brings his medium of textured oil paint and translates it to a vinyl adhesive. Josh’s work is inspired by his upbringing on a farm in Oregon, and he continues to be inspired by Pacific Northwest aesthetics and landscapes. He was inspired by the Market Hall architecture, and incorperated simliar archways in his piece. This is Josh’s first time creating a large scale instillation, and transferring his work to a different medium. His piece blends in seamlessly in the south vestibule, and adds vibrant dimension and texture to the space.
